Temporary sanity. The Skerrit Bwoy story
Description
This film deals with the culture of Jamaican dancehall music as it exists in New York. It follows one young dancehall participant, Skerrit, who makes his living performing and promoting dancehall music. Although for many his performances might appear extreme and outrageous for their sexual innuendo, he is also a practising Christian and believes that what he does helps young people turn away from the violence and drugs that have ruined so many lives.
